
At least 245 cases of taser deaths between June 2001 and June 2007, but don't talk about it

Well, it looks like something fishy is going on with a topic that has been in the news for quite awhile now: deaths due to Tasers.

We begin our little story with an article from NorthCountryGazette.org:

Read full story